Crossville Voters To Decide Water Asset Transfer In November

Crossville voters will decide the future of the city’s water and sewer assets following a city council vote Tuesday to place a referendum on the November 3 ballot. Crossville Council Considers Regional Water Referendum

The Crossville City Council moving toward a November referendum to let voters decide whether to transfer key water infrastructure assets to the Cumberland Plateau Water Authority. Crossville Considers Rate Increase At Meadow Park Campgrounds

Campers visiting Meadow Park Lake in Crossville could soon see slightly higher rates, as city leaders consider an increase. Crossville City Council discussed raising camping rates by $10 across the board. Raising Meadow Park Lake Dam Deemed Unsafe

Crossville’s plan to raise the dam at Meadow Park Lake to increase the city’s water supply has been deemed unsafe, according to a new report. Crossville’s Meadow Park Considering New Fish Addition

Crossville’s Meadow Park Lake is considering adding walleye as a new target species for anglers. Through a partnership with TWRA, the lake is currently fielding local guest opinions as to whether the addition would be welcomed. Preliminary General Estimates For Meadow Park Lake Dam Project Up To $100M

Preliminary estimates to raise the dam at Crossville’s Meadow Park Lake some 18 feet could be in the neighborhood of $50 million to $100 million. Crossville Raising Property Tax Rate For Budgeted Infrastructure, Recreation

Crossville will raise its property tax rate to assist the city in completing capital projects in the upcoming fiscal year.
